ABRSM Jazz Tenor Sax Tunes Level/Grade 3 (Part, Score & CD)

Cover photograph Price £18.50

Includes CD

14 publications in this series

• 15 tunes that reflect the breadth and diversity of jazz, from the great African-American tradition to the vibrant and multicultural sounds of jazz today
• arrangements by jazz arrangers, carefully researched and designed to accommodate teacher and pupil alike
• an approach that encourages playing by ear
• 'minus-one' rhythm-section tracks and full performances recorded by top jazz musicians
• written-out piano score
• sections for improvised solos, with notated guideline pitches to get you started
• background information including suggestions for further listening
